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Hitskin_logo Hitskin.com

Isto é uma pré-visualização de um tema em Hitskin.com
Instalar o temaVoltar para a ficha do tema

Aldeia RPG
Gostaria de reagir a esta mensagem? Crie uma conta em poucos cliques ou inicie sessão para continuar.

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P

+10
Kuraudo
Sowfire
DarkCloud
Valentine
Faabinhuu ;
habbo221
DeaN
Jonny
Theu Souto
JuanCollin
14 participantes

Página 2 de 3 Anterior  1, 2, 3  Seguinte

Ir para baixo

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Empty Re: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P

Mensagem por DeaN Seg Dez 27, 2010 3:30 pm

achei um pequeno bugizinho no script e que quando o seu HP e SP chega a mil os numeros fica enbaixo do sinal "+" mais ja conçertei e coisa facil de conçerta si quiser colocar ai.

Código:
#==============================================================================
# ** Status
#------------------------------------------------------------------------------
# By Marlos Gama Editado por: Juan Collin ( Juan1208)
# Editado por Juan1208 e Yuki
#------------------------------------------------------------------------------

class Window_Status2 < Window_Base
def initialize
super(25,70,213,240)
self.contents = Bitmap.new(width - 32, height - 32)
@dragable = true
@closable = true
self.z = 999999
self.back_opacity = 200
if User_Edit::DISTRIBUIR_ACTIVE == true
@hp = Button.new(self,150+15, 60+3, " + ") {hp}
@sp = Button.new(self,150+15, 80+3, " + ") {sp}
@str = Button.new(self,150+15, 120+3, " + ") {str}
@agi = Button.new(self,150+15, 140+3, " + ") {agi}
@dex = Button.new(self,150+15, 160+3, " + ") {dex}
@int = Button.new(self,150+15, 180+3, " + ") {int}
end
refresh
end

def update
super
refresh if something_changed?
end

def on_close
self.visible = false
self.active = false
$fechando_ativar = true
end

def refresh
@actor = $game_party.actors[0]
@old_lvl = @actor.level
@old_gold = $game_party.item_number(Item_Ouro::Item_Id.to_i)
@old_hp = @actor.hp
@old_sp = @actor.sp
@old_exp = @actor.now_exp
@old_maxhp = @actor.maxhp
@old_maxsp = @actor.maxsp
@old_pontos = $distribuir_pontos
@old_str = @actor.str
@old_dex = @actor.dex
@old_int = @actor.int
@old_agi = @actor.agi
self.contents.clear
# Level
self.contents.draw_text(0, 0, 62, 32, "Level")
self.contents.draw_text(100, 0, 100, 32, "#{@actor.level}")
# Ouro
self.contents.draw_text(0, 20, 32, 32, "Ouro")
self.contents.draw_text(100, 20, 100, 32, $game_party.item_number(Item_Ouro::Item_Id.to_i).to_s)
# HP\MaxHP
self.contents.draw_text(0, 40, 100, 32, "HP/MaxHP")
self.contents.draw_text(100, 40, 200, 32, "#{@actor.hp}/#{@actor.maxhp}")
# SP\MaxSP
self.contents.draw_text(0, 60, 100, 32, "SP/MaxSP")
self.contents.draw_text(100, 60, 200, 32, "#{@actor.sp}/#{@actor.maxsp}")
# HP\MaxHP
self.contents.draw_text(0, 80, 72, 32, "Exp/Próximo")
self.contents.draw_text(100, 80, 200, 32, "#{@actor.now_exp}/#{@actor.next_exp}")
# Str
self.contents.draw_text(0, 100, 32, 32, "Str")
self.contents.draw_text(100, 100, 100, 32, "#{@actor.str}")
# Agi
self.contents.draw_text(0, 120, 32, 32, "Agi")
self.contents.draw_text(100, 120, 100, 32, "#{@actor.agi}")
# Def
self.contents.draw_text(0, 140, 32, 32, "Def")
self.contents.draw_text(100, 140, 100, 32, "#{@actor.dex}")
# Int
self.contents.draw_text(0, 160, 32, 32, "Int")
self.contents.draw_text(100, 160, 100, 32, "#{@actor.int}")
# Atk
self.contents.draw_text(0, 180, 62, 32, "Pontos")
if $distribuir_pontos < 0
self.contents.draw_text(100, 180, 32, 32, "0",0)
else
self.contents.draw_text(100, 180, 100, 32, $distribuir_pontos.to_s,0)
end
end

def something_changed?
return true if @old_lvl != @actor.level
return true if @old_gold != $game_party.item_number(Item_Ouro::Item_Id.to_i)
return true if @old_exp != @actor.now_exp
return true if @old_hp != @actor.hp
return true if @old_sp != @actor.sp
return true if @old_maxhp != @actor.maxhp
return true if @old_maxsp != @actor.maxsp
return true if @old_str != @actor.str
return true if @old_dex != @actor.dex
return true if @old_int != @actor.int
return true if @old_agi != @actor.agi
return true if @old_pontos != $distribuir_pontos
return false
end


def hp
if $distribuir_pontos >= 1
$distribuir_pontos -= 1
$game_actors[1].maxhp += 8
#$status.refresh
else
#$status.refresh
end
end

def sp
if $distribuir_pontos >= 1
$distribuir_pontos -= 1
$game_actors[1].maxsp += 8
#$status.refresh
else
#$status.refresh
end
end

def str
if $distribuir_pontos >= 1
$distribuir_pontos -= 1
$game_actors[1].str += 1
#$status.refresh
else
#$status.refresh
end
end

def dex
if $distribuir_pontos >= 1
$distribuir_pontos -= 1
$game_actors[1].dex += 1
#$status.refresh
else
#$status.refresh
end
end

def agi
if $distribuir_pontos >= 1
$distribuir_pontos -= 1
$game_actors[1].agi += 1
#$status.refresh
else
#$status.refresh
end
end

def int
if $distribuir_pontos >= 1
$distribuir_pontos -= 1
$game_actors[1].int += 1
#$status.refresh
else
#$status.refresh
end
end


end

_________________
Dean, Programador Geral :)

Contato: Skype:matucarvalho e Facebook
The Enze - Vulzt

Shield Block
Anti-Cheat para jogos de FPS, agora vou adaptar para jogos de RPG principalmente para o RMXP.
www.shieldblock.net
fb.com/shieldblockoficial

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 MiB0H
DeaN
DeaN
Colaborador
Colaborador

Mensagens : 1243
Créditos : 48

http://www.shieldblock.net

Ir para o topo Ir para baixo

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Empty Re: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P

Mensagem por JuanCollin Seg Dez 27, 2010 3:51 pm

Muito obrigado Yuki!
JuanCollin
JuanCollin
Membro de Honra
Membro de Honra

Mensagens : 988
Créditos : 98

http://tavernahs.forumeiros.com/

Ir para o topo Ir para baixo

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Empty Re: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P

Mensagem por DeaN Seg Dez 27, 2010 4:09 pm

Valeu qualquer coisa tamos aqui

_________________
Dean, Programador Geral :)

Contato: Skype:matucarvalho e Facebook
The Enze - Vulzt

Shield Block
Anti-Cheat para jogos de FPS, agora vou adaptar para jogos de RPG principalmente para o RMXP.
www.shieldblock.net
fb.com/shieldblockoficial

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 MiB0H
DeaN
DeaN
Colaborador
Colaborador

Mensagens : 1243
Créditos : 48

http://www.shieldblock.net

Ir para o topo Ir para baixo

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Empty Re: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P

Mensagem por Faabinhuu ; Ter Dez 28, 2010 8:48 am

E muito bom curti pra modifica é no [WIN] Window_Status xD
Vlws
Faabinhuu ;
Faabinhuu ;
Experiente
Experiente

Medalhas :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Trophy11
Mensagens : 513
Créditos : 166

Ir para o topo Ir para baixo

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Empty Re: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P

Mensagem por Valentine Ter Jan 25, 2011 4:14 pm

Poderia postar screens?
Valentine
Valentine
Administrador
Administrador

Medalhas :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 ZgLkiRU
Mensagens : 5343
Créditos : 1164

https://www.aldeiarpg.com/

Ir para o topo Ir para baixo

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Empty Re: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P

Mensagem por JuanCollin Ter Jan 25, 2011 5:35 pm

Até poderia mas não acho preciso, é igual ao status do NP v3 só que da para aumentar o max. hp e o max.mp !!!
JuanCollin
JuanCollin
Membro de Honra
Membro de Honra

Mensagens : 988
Créditos : 98

http://tavernahs.forumeiros.com/

Ir para o topo Ir para baixo

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Empty Re: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P

Mensagem por DarkCloud Ter Jan 25, 2011 9:54 pm

cara muyto bom mas eu tenho que reemplazar o script do marlos por este?


EDIT: Encontre un bug, o no se si es un bug pero bueno, cuando llegas a 9999 de HP o SP, le agregas puntos pero no sube mas, hay alguna forma de romper la barrera y agregarle mas de 9999 de HP o SP?
DarkCloud
DarkCloud
Novato
Novato

Mensagens : 13
Créditos : 3

http://makerpalace.onlinegoo.com/

Ir para o topo Ir para baixo

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Empty Re: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P

Mensagem por JuanCollin Ter Jan 25, 2011 10:14 pm

Dai seria outro script!
JuanCollin
JuanCollin
Membro de Honra
Membro de Honra

Mensagens : 988
Créditos : 98

http://tavernahs.forumeiros.com/

Ir para o topo Ir para baixo

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Empty Re: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P

Mensagem por DarkCloud Ter Jan 25, 2011 10:25 pm

tem como fazer ele?

_________________
Entrenen a mi pobre Humano Plis!
Clic en la Imagen!
Spoiler:

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Ddyow6

FAN:
Spoiler:

DarkCloud
DarkCloud
Novato
Novato

Mensagens : 13
Créditos : 3

http://makerpalace.onlinegoo.com/

Ir para o topo Ir para baixo

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Empty Re: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P

Mensagem por JuanCollin Qua Fev 02, 2011 2:34 pm

Ele ja existe, só tem que procurar, esqueci o nome :/
JuanCollin
JuanCollin
Membro de Honra
Membro de Honra

Mensagens : 988
Créditos : 98

http://tavernahs.forumeiros.com/

Ir para o topo Ir para baixo

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P - Página 2 Empty Re: Distribuidor de Pontos modificado, agora aumenta tbm o HP e o MP

Mensagem por Conteúdo patrocinado


Conteúdo patrocinado


Ir para o topo Ir para baixo

Página 2 de 3 Anterior  1, 2, 3  Seguinte

Ir para o topo

- Tópicos semelhantes

 
Permissões neste sub-fórum
Não podes responder a tópicos